When welding in any position, the force that causes the molten pool to seek a lower level is gravity. Gravity pulls objects towards the center of the Earth, so when the molten pool is formed during welding, it naturally flows downwards due to the force of gravity. This is why it's important for welders to properly position the joint and use supports if needed to prevent the molten pool from flowing in an undesired direction.
